CodeSpark AI
Intro to Coding with Scratch
Ages 9-12
6 Weeks
Difficulty: Beginner ⭐○○○

Intro to Coding with Scratch

Start your coding journey with Scratch! Build 4-5 fun games while learning the fundamentals of programming in a visual, beginner-friendly way.

Overview

Start your coding journey with Scratch! Build 4-5 fun games while learning the fundamentals of programming in a visual, beginner-friendly way.

What You'll Build

  • Build 4-5 simple games
  • Understand coding fundamentals
  • Learn sequences, events, and variables
  • Feel confident with coding concepts

What You'll Learn

Visual programming with Scratch
No prior experience needed
Fun, game-based learning
Small class sizes
Hands-on projects

Curriculum

Week 1

Introduction to Coding

  • What is coding?
  • First sprite movement
  • Basic blocks
Week 2

Catch the Apple

  • Simple falling game
  • Event handling
  • Basic collision
Week 3

Maze Escape

  • Maze navigation
  • Collision detection
  • Game mechanics
Week 4

Story Scene

  • Dialogue systems
  • Backgrounds
  • Narrative design
Week 5

Quiz Game

  • Variables
  • Scoring systems
  • Conditional logic
Week 6

Student Choice Project

  • Project planning
  • Creative problem solving
  • Final presentation
Note: Detailed curriculum content will be available soon. This is a placeholder overview of the topics covered.

Frequently Asked Questions

Course Details

Schedule
Saturdays 10:00 - 11:30 AM
Location
Middlesex County, NJ
Class Size
8-12 students
Session Length
90 minutes/week

Requirements

  • Laptop or tablet
  • Internet connection
  • No prior coding experience needed
Difficulty Level
⭐○○○
Beginner